Title :
Bouncing of vector solitons

Abstract :
Summary form only given. We have shown how to control the collisions of vector solitons: from solitons going through, to solitons bouncing and developed a simple physical explanation based on gratings. We are currently investigating experimental implementations in saturable nonlinear media such as photorefractives.
